'We recognize that many parents would prefer to discuss certain subjects with their children,' part of Disney's statement reads.
Disney has pulled a transgender storyline from the Pixar original animated series Win or Lose, citing the needs of parents.The series follows the Pickles, a co-ed middle school softball team, throughout the week as they prepare for their upcoming championship game. Each of the eight episodes focuses on a different character and their life off the field, including 'the insecure kids, their helicopter parents' and 'even a lovesick umpire.
